Global Electric Delivery Vans Market Outlook

Electric vans for deliveries are changing the way logistics work by offering an environmentally friendly solution that is making a big impact, in the industry! These modern vehicles have become essential for deliveries and last mile services while being quieter and more cost effective compared to older gas guzzlers. The market, for Electric delivery vans was estimated at $9.1 billion in 2024. It is anticipated to increase to $17.1 billion by 2030 with projections indicating a growth to around $29.1 billion by 2035. This expansion represents a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.2% over the forecast period.

Recent Developments and Technological Advancement

December 2024

Volta Trucks has just introduced the Volta Zero. A commercial electric vehicle that is emission free and environmentally friendly. This move solidifies their position, in the market for delivery vans.

October 2024

Amazon has just awarded Rivian Automotive a contract for 150000 electric delivery vans instead of the initial 100000 units. This move solidifies Rivians leading position, in the market.

July 2024

General Motors Fleet has launched its electric delivery vans called the BrightDrop EV600 in the North American market. This move represents a milestone, for the automaker.

Restraint: High Initial Cost

Electric delivery vans have an initial cost that could discourage businesses—especially small and medium sized ones—from purchasing them since they can be up to 40% pricier than conventional diesel vans. This high upfront expense serves as an obstacle to their widespread use despite the potential savings in fuel and maintenance expenses in the long run. This is particularly true, in times of downturn when companies are keener to reduce costs rather than commit to substantial investments.

Challenge: Infrastructure Constraints

The lack of charging stations continues to hinder the widespread usage of electric delivery vans.

Applications of Electric Delivery Vans in Mobile Food and Service Providers, Last Mile Delivery and Corporate Fleet Electric Vehicles

Mobile Food and Service Providers

Electric delivery vans are being used by food and service providers like food trucks and mobile pet grooming services to reduce costs and show their dedication to sustainability efforts in a creative manner. The Rolling Stove and Aussie Pet Mobile are among the companies leading the way, in this field.

Last Mile Delivery

Electric delivery vans are mainly used for the segment of deliveries known as the last mile delivery where the product is brought directly to the customers doorstep. They are environmentally friendly options that help companies meet increasing delivery needs while being cost effective Amazon is one of the key players, in this field and employs electric vans made by Rivian for their expanded delivery services.

Corporate Fleet Electric Vehicles

Numerous companies have begun integrating electric delivery vans into their corporate vehicle fleets for courier services and package deliveries well as other commercial purposes. These friendly vehicles not only only help reduce operational expenses but also add value to businesses aiming to minimize their environmental impact and boost their sustainability image. FedEx and UPS are, at the forefront of the market when it comes to leveraging vans in their daily delivery services.
